Jump to content
Sign in to follow this  
vvkokoev

Как добавить товар в заказе покупателя из админки

Recommended Posts

Здравствуйте! Столкнулся с такой проблемой. Версия ocStore Version 1.5.4.1

Переодически возникает необходимость в заказе покупателя добавить новый товар, изменить кол-во, заменить наименование товара.

 

В админке есть возможность изменить заказ. На вкладке "товары" есть окошко "выберите товар". Теперь вопрос: Каким образом это можно сделать????

 

Хорошо, я тупой как обезьяна нашел такой вот способ: начать писать в этом окошке наименование товара и о чудо выпадает список товаров из которых предлагается выбрать. О-о-о чудо великолепно здорово У-р-ра!!! Наконец то!!!!

 

НО данный список ограничен 20 позициями. А остальные, которые не уместились в этот список, КАК ИХ ДОБАВИТЬ В ЗАКАЗ ПОКУПАТЕЛЯ??????

 

 

Скрин в прикрепленном файле.

 

С уважением,

Кокоев Вячеслав

post-7505-0-97151700-1423205804_thumb.gif

Share this post


Link to post
Share on other sites

вводите полное название товара :-)

Share this post


Link to post
Share on other sites

Я пробовал. Товар не добавляется. Добавляется только тот который появляется в выпадающем списке.

Хотя пишет, что итоговая сумма заказа успешно изменена.

По факту как было так и осталось.

Share this post


Link to post
Share on other sites

в чем проблема? набирай название товара до тех пор, пока в выпадающем списке не появится нужный и выбирай.

или измени логику поиска товаров - чтобы искало по модели/атрикулу/лунным-пятнам...

Share this post


Link to post
Share on other sites

Я такой метод пробовал... Выпадающий список появляется только при вводе буквы с которой начинается наименование товара. Если вводишь слово, которое содержится в середине названия, выпадающий список НЕ появляется. Т.Е. всего 20 позиций и не больше появляется в выпадающем списке. Как ты логику не меняй... артикулы... и прочее... ограничение всегда 20 позиций...

 

 

Кто то может реальную информацию дать как устранить данное ограничение?

post-7505-0-27358400-1423463773_thumb.gif

post-7505-0-17091700-1423463785_thumb.jpg

Share this post


Link to post
Share on other sites

Я так чувствую ни кто заказы не редактирует в админке??? Или у всех все работает?

Share this post


Link to post
Share on other sites

В файле \admin\controller\catalog\product.php попробуйте изменить здесь:

public function autocomplete() {
...
if (isset($this->request->get['limit'])) {
$limit = $this->request->get['limit'];
} else {
$limit = 20; //на 100500
}

Share this post


Link to post
Share on other sites

igon спасибо за полезную информацию!!! Все работает))

Share this post


Link to post
Share on other sites

Может кто знает решение, версия 1.5.3 вообще список не выпадает?

Share this post


Link to post
Share on other sites

attachicon.gifновый-2.jpgattachicon.gifновый-2.jpgЯ такой метод пробовал... Выпадающий список появляется только при вводе буквы с которой начинается наименование товара. Если вводишь слово, которое содержится в середине названия, выпадающий список НЕ появляется. Т.Е. всего 20 позиций и не больше появляется в выпадающем списке. Как ты логику не меняй... артикулы... и прочее... ограничение всегда 20 позиций...

 

 

Кто то может реальную информацию дать как устранить данное ограничение?

 

Если не хочешь перебирать простыню из 100-товаров, лучше поправь фильтр и будет начинать искать с любого символа. просто добавь в этом фильтре % в начале! Так вернее.

 

строку привожу чисто для примера:

$sql .= " AND LCASE(pd.name) LIKE '%" . $this->db->escape(utf8_strtolower($data['filter_name'])) . "%'";

после LIKE между одинарной и двойной кавычками видишь %?

Так вот - именно такой вариант запроса позволяет начинать поиск с любого символа, а не с первого.

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
You are posting as a guest. If you have an account, please sign in.
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Sign in to follow this  

  • Recently Browsing   0 members

    No registered users viewing this page.

×

Important Information

On our site, cookies are used and personal data is processed to improve the user interface. To find out what and what personal data we are processing, please go to the link. If you click "I agree," it means that you understand and accept all the conditions specified in this Privacy Notice.